Research Memory Gateway
Use this skill when the user is doing reusable scientific research work, or when the session produces reusable agent/MCP/deployment configuration knowledge, and the research-memory-gateway MCP tools are available.
This skill is the portable cross-agent policy. New deployments should install or inject this skill for every agent/client that can access the MCP; do not rely on a client-local memory feature to write to this gateway automatically.
Core Rule
Long-term memory is for reusable research assets and reusable operating knowledge, not ordinary chat history.
Never save directly unless the user has explicitly confirmed. First call propose_save; call save_research_memory only after confirmation with user_confirmed=true.
When confirmation happens in chat, pass a confirmation payload so the gateway records that the save was user-confirmed and does not require a second WebUI approval:

Be proactive about proposing saves. Loading the MCP tools or enabling a client's local memory does not make this gateway a memory backend; the agent must explicitly call the gateway tools when durable knowledge is produced.
When To Propose Saving
Call propose_save when the session produces one of these assets:
- A literature review or technical-route comparison.
- A reusable paper note.
- A synthesis route, precursor choice, reaction condition plan, or risk analysis.
- An experiment plan, control design, characterization workflow, or expected-result criterion.
- A mechanism hypothesis, falsification condition, or evidence evaluation.
- A material-system summary, performance table, or structure-property relation.
- A PPT, report, group-meeting, or thesis-defense outline.
- A research decision that changes future work.
- A reusable agent behavior rule, MCP integration lesson, deployment decision, client configuration pattern, or troubleshooting result that should apply to future agents.
Do not propose saving for small clarifications, one-off translations, casual discussion, or incomplete speculation unless the user asks to remember it.
For reusable agent/MCP/deployment configuration knowledge, usually use memory_type: workflow_plan / 工作流规划 with metadata.plan_type and metadata.plan_status, plus a project such as research-memory-gateway or the relevant client/project namespace.
Tool Workflow
- If current work may duplicate earlier work, call
check_overlap first.
- Build a strong-evidence memory object.
- Call
propose_save with the reason and suggested memory.
- Show the user a concise save proposal: type, title, claims, evidence count, source_refs, overlap candidates.
- Wait for explicit confirmation.
- If confirmed, call
save_research_memory with user_confirmed=true, the proposal_id, and confirmation.
- If the user asks to verify or trace a claim, call
open_source_ref before relying on the memory.
- If the user asks for memory hygiene, call
audit_unverified.

Anti-Hallucination Rules
Treat summary as an index, not evidence.
Use evidence_backed only when a claim references valid evidence_ids.
Use unverified when evidence is missing.
Use inferred when the claim is reasoned from evidence but not directly stated.
Use conflicting, superseded, or retracted when older memories should not be used as-is.
Do not present an unverified or inferred claim as an established scientific conclusion.

Retrieval Rules
When answering from memory:
- Prefer
search_research_memory before relying on vague recollection.
- Report whether claims are
evidence_backed, inferred, or unverified.
- Use
open_source_ref when the user asks for provenance or when a high-stakes experimental decision depends on the claim.
- Surface conflicts instead of hiding them.
